Output 20070ae033a23f82380986ff09ea96d6b69deed93287fe37a32a7beeeac96dd2:1

value
1085212
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5297c285318dcc1c3ff5408e4b02deccfd4519b5 OP_EQUAL
address
39Dj8jT9SQvyp3Ray8Rkhanfrybz6GBJEu
transaction
20070ae033a23f82380986ff09ea96d6b69deed93287fe37a32a7beeeac96dd2
confirmations
87971
spent
true